Parity of 106 612

106 612 is an even number, because it is evenly divisible by 2: 106 612 / 2 = 53 306.

Is 106 612 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 106 612 is about 326.515.

Thus, the square root of 106 612 is not an integer, and therefore 106 612 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 106 612?

The square of a number (here 106 612) is the result of the product of this number (106 612) by itself (i.e., 106 612 × 106 612); the square of 106 612 is sometimes called "raising 106 612 to the power 2", or "106 612 squared".

The square of 106 612 is 11 366 118 544 because 106 612 × 106 612 = 106 6122 = 11 366 118 544.

As a consequence, 106 612 is the square root of 11 366 118 544.
